Silicon-containing trifluoromethyl

Trimethyl(trifluoromethyl)silane can be converted into tributyl(trifluoromethyl)tin (40) in quantitative yield by treatment with bis(tributyltin) oxide in tetrahydrofuran under fluoride ion initiation. Tributyl(trifluoromethyl)tin readily trifluoromethylates disilyl sulfides at room temperature giving the corresponding trifluoromethylated di- and trialkylsilancs 41 in high yields. This method provides a new approach for the preparation of silicon-based trifluoro-methylating reagents via transtrifluoromethylation of compounds containing Si — S bonds. [Pg.417]
